Allentown Cemetery Park

Parks – Allentown, Pennsylvania

Allentown Cemetery Park was created by William Allen as the graveyard for his little community. The first person recorded as being buried in the cemetery was Mary Huber in 1765. The older stones h... More on Allentownpa.gov
